Palmer Elementary School celebrated the opening day for Palmer’s new playground on October 23, 2009. 

Elizabeth Trujillo, Palmer Principal, spoke with much enthusiasm about the wonderful work that was done over the course of the past year in building one of Denver’s newest learning landscape playgrounds. 

Representatives from the Denver School Board, construction crew and financial donors of  this project gave congratulatory speeches to the students, teachers and parents in attendance. Palmer’s student council even performed a song and dance routine that they created to delight of the crowd.    The most exciting part of the day was when Elizabeth Trujillo and Mike Cohn cut the red ribbon to dedicate the playground to this and future palmer students. 

As soon as the ribbon was cut, students were given the go ahead to run around and play on all the new equipment and field.  What a fantastic sight  to see all the kids laughing and jumping for joy about the new playground they can use every day.

Mayfair neighborhood celebrates Palmer’s new playground.

YouTube Preview Image

Palmer Elementary school celebrated the groundbreaking for their new Learning Landscape playground that will be ready fall of 2009. The ground breaking ceremony happened on Friday, May 22nd, 2009 at 9:00am on the existing playground behind the school.  The day began with the presentation of the flag and saying the Pledge of Allegiance. The students then sang a new song written to celebrate their new playground. The song was sung to the tune, “Take me out to the ballgame”. Elizabeth Trujillo, Palmer’s principal, then introduced people who were instrumental in getting the playground approved and funded. The students were then lead in a cheer of “NO MORE PEA GRAVEL”,  which they thoroughly enjoyed screaming at the top of their lungs. The next activity included students wearing hard hats and shoveling a bit of the pea gravel as the entire student body did a countdown. Cheers erupted throughout and then Mike Cohen, a significant contributor to the playground,  was presented with one of the symbolic shovels. Mike looks forward to seeing the children playing in their new grass covered playground.  It was a beautiful day.  The learning landscape will enhance the Mayfair community and Palmer Elementary for years to come.
